Abstract:
Abstract We investigate an optimal control problem described by a second-order ordinary differential equation on the interval ]0,∞[ and an integral cost functional. The study of this problem is based on a variational approach. In the first part of the paper, a theorem on the existence and uniqueness of a solution to the control system, corresponding to any admissible control, is derived. In the second part, some results on the continuous dependence of solutions on the controls and a theorem on the existence of classically optimal solution to the problem under consideration are given.
